Yves Saint Laurent's Libre has quickly become a fragrance powerhouse, captivating the senses and sparking countless conversations since its launch in 2019. This Oriental Fougere scent, crafted by the renowned perfumers Anne Flipo and Carlos Benaïm, boasts a unique and complex composition that's both alluring and undeniably modern. YSL Libre Perfume Reviews: A Multifaceted Fragrance

The original YSL Libre is often described as a captivating blend of contrasting elements. The top notes, though varying in description depending on individual perception, commonly include a burst of lavender, a surprisingly prominent and unconventional choice for a women's fragrance. This lavender isn't the soapy, grandmotherly type; instead, it's a bright, herbaceous lavender that adds a unique freshness and a touch of unexpected masculinity. This is immediately followed by the sweetness of blackcurrant, a juicy and slightly tart note that balances the lavender's herbaceousness. Some reviewers detect a subtle hint of bergamot adding to the initial citrusy freshness.

The heart of the fragrance is where the magic truly unfolds. Orange blossom, a classic floral note, brings a delicate sweetness and a touch of elegance. Jasmine, another floral staple, adds a heady, intoxicating aroma. However, it's the unexpected inclusion of lavender in the heart that truly sets Libre apart. It's not merely a fleeting top note; instead, it persists, adding a persistent, slightly powdery, and subtly masculine undertone throughout the fragrance's development.

The base notes anchor the fragrance with a warm and sensual foundation. Coumarin, a naturally occurring compound found in tonka bean, contributes a sweet, powdery, and slightly vanilla-like aroma. Cedarwood provides a woody, grounding element, adding depth and complexity. Ambrette seed, also known as musk mallow, lends a subtle musky and powdery aroma that contributes to the overall sensuality of the base. Finally, vanilla, while not explicitly listed in all descriptions, is often perceived as a significant contributor to the warm and comforting base notes, adding a touch of gourmand sweetness.

YSL Libre Perfume Reviews: A Spectrum of Opinions

While Libre is generally well-received, reviews reveal a spectrum of opinions. Many praise its unique and unconventional blend of masculine and feminine notes, describing it as both sophisticated and daring. The unexpected use of lavender is a frequent point of discussion, with some finding it refreshing and others initially surprised by its presence. The overall impression is often described as luxurious, confident, and undeniably memorable.

However, some criticisms emerge. Certain reviewers find the fragrance too strong or overpowering, particularly in the initial spray. The lavender, while appreciated by many, can be perceived as too prominent or even jarring for some. The sweetness, while pleasant to some, can be deemed overly cloying or artificial by others. The sillage (the scent trail left behind) is often described as strong to moderate, meaning that it projects well and leaves a noticeable aroma, but this can be a drawback for those who prefer more subtle fragrances. The longevity is generally praised, with many reporting that the fragrance lasts for several hours.
